Output 3ab8cd6a8c29f954f97f032f8b5c57bb09a7ca004b4471b898c16ddb82c6848c:0

value
853281
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be571bb42f3919805a81aab16e98049392568dc0 OP_EQUAL
address
3K3SfNoFpnC6qB4jwHvUZsdxva5YLof4dQ
transaction
3ab8cd6a8c29f954f97f032f8b5c57bb09a7ca004b4471b898c16ddb82c6848c
confirmations
227452
spent
true